About the mission we offer you: Job Purpose The Senior HVAC Engineer is responsible for the design, engineering, analysis, and execution support of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ning (HVAC) systems for onshore and offshore oil & gas, petrochemical, energy, and industrial projects. The role ensures compliance with international standards, client specifications, and project requirements throughout FEED, Detailed Engineering, EPC, and commissioning phases. Key Responsibilities Engineering & Design Lead the design and development of HVAC systems for industrial, commercial, and oil & gas facilities. Prepare HVAC design calculations, equipment sizing, ventilation studies, heat load calculations, and pressure loss calculations. Develop HVAC system layouts, duct routing, equipment arrangements, and airflow distribution plans. Prepare and review HVAC engineering deliverables including: Design Basis Memorandum HVAC Philosophies Equipment Datasheets Technical Specifications Material Requisitions HVAC Drawings MTOs (Material Take-Offs) Perform HVAC system simulations and analyses using industry-standard software. Project Execution Participate in FEED, Detailed Engineering, EPC, Brownfield, and Greenfield projects. Coordinate with multidisciplinary teams including Mechanical, Process, Electrical, Instrumentation, Structural, and Piping disciplines. Support procurement activities, technical bid evaluations, and vendor document reviews. Review vendor packages and ensure compliance with project specifications and industry standards. Provide technical support during fabrication, installation, construction, pre-commissioning, and commissioning activities. Compliance & Quality Ensure all HVAC designs comply with: ASHRAE SMACNA NFPA ISO Standards Local Authority Regulations Client Specifications Participate in HAZOP, HAZID, Design Reviews, and Model Reviews.
